IS CALCITONIN AN IMPORTANT PHYSIOLOGICAL SUBSTANCE?
The observation that
calcitonin (CT) at supraphysiological doses is hypocalcemic, led to
the mistaken conclusion that it was
important for calcium homeostasis and this idea has persisted to this day. Despite these findings
there is no readily apparent pathology due to CT
excess or deficiency and there is no evidence that
circulating CT is
of substantial benefit to any mammal. ���.. .
Mammalian CT at
physiological doses is not essential and very likely the CT gene has survived because of the gene�s
alternate mRNA pathway to produce calcitonin-gene-related peptide found in neural tissues.
HIRSCH,PF and BARUCH H, ENDOCRINE 2003, 201-208
